Abstract: Guiding mechanism for variable geometry vectoring nozzles, applicable to gas turbines, capable of transmitting tangential forces acting on the external ring under vectoring loads onto the inner ring, avoiding the need of a joint between the outer ring and the nozzle structure. With this purpose a guiding track (9) oriented circunferentially around the pivoting axis (8) is incorporated onto the outer ring (3) and a track (10) oriented around a second axis (6) perpendicular to the previous is incorporated on the intermediate ring (2). The sledge element (11) joint to the intermediate ring (2), slides along the track (9) as a result of vectoring around the axis (8). For vectoring around axis (6) the sledge element (12), joint to the inner ring (1) slides over the track (10).

Abstract: A monopiece face mask for beauty treatment includes a sheet which is stretchable in all directions and is impermeable, which is shaped according to the head of a human being and which covers the head up to the neck with the exception of the cranial cavity. The sheet is provided with two openings for the ears and has a series of markings defining zones which can be cut out so that the elastic action of the mask is directed to specific regions of the skin.
Abstract: A correcting garment comprises a tubular body adapted to cover an anatomical region below the wearer's chest, the tubular body being constituted by superimposed inner and outer tubular sheets of fabric joined together by a layer of latex. The tubular sheets are elastic in the widthwise direction and are so arranged that on transverse expansion of the sheets they tend to undergo longitudinal rolling in opposite directions, whereby the tendency of the two sheets to roll is neutralized.
